With the development of the digital economy, the way cultural products are made and used by self-media has also changed. Short videos are short in length and have been popular in recent years, so now they are also being used to promote intangible cultural heritage and ethnic culture. Guangxi Zhuang ethnic clothing culture is a characteristic part of China's rich multi-ethnic culture and carries the accumulated wisdom, aesthetic sense and community identity of the Zhuang people over centuries. However, the current spread still faces some problems: Traditional transmission channels are geographically limited, younger generations have lost interest in traditional culture, there is a risk of losing the skills of craft inheritors, and the self-media environment contains many low-quality short videos with little cultural content. Based on the background information obtained from studies of traditional culture, questionnaires and semi-structured interviews have been conducted over the past few years to trace the development of Zhuang ethnic clothing culture from 1949 to the present; based on this, the distribution situation of top platform short-video content has been evaluated, problems in the content structure have been identified, and data-driven plans for new short-video creation for different consumer groups have finally been put forward. Based on the above analysis, under proper direction and a systematic plan for creative concepts, content targeting, promotion on various platforms, etc., short videos can be employed as main means to promote culture. This paper aims to provide both theoretical and practical support for the inheritance of living heritage in ethnic clothing culture in the era of self-media.
